I brought the Capt. up to Jannetty again for a rattle that I couldn't find myself. While it was up there I figured I had to add a couple minor things to make the hour trip worth it. Enter a ported TB, washer relocation kit, and JRE scoop! Not sure if that made my RWHP over 570 but I will get it back on the dyno come spring time!

As a side note one of the things I like best about going to speed shops is the variety of cars there. The Capt made friends with a turboed 1LE!

Actually its only at 480! lol. I was at 567RWHP then added then scoop with a ported throttle body for a couple extra. He is at 638 to the crank so I would guess roughly 600RWHP?
That beast is way too fun to drive!
